Dark Web Markets Revealed: Dangers, Gains, and Actualities This dark web has long captivated many imagination of online users, frequently depicted like a hidden domain filled of illicit activities as well as shadowy figures. As a part of the larger web that demands specific software and settings to connect to, the dark web acts as a marketplace for goods and services that remain largely unregulated and outside the scrutiny of traditional law enforcement. From anything from including illicit drugs and counterfeit money and sensitive data and security solutions, dark web platforms can offer a wide variety of choices, attracting attention from potential customers as well as vendors alike. On the other hand, navigating the dark web comes with considerable dangers as well as moral challenges. While some may venture into such markets seeking anonymity and access to limited information, the dangers are palpable. Frauds and deceptive listings are commonplace, and law enforcement organizations around the world are continuously watching these sites to combat on unlawful activities. Navigating darknet sites can result to unforeseen consequences, making it essential for individuals to be aware about the realities they face in this unregulated virtual environment. Comprehending these elements is vital in balancing the potential gains against the intrinsic risks linked to participating in dark web markets. Grasping the Hidden Net The hidden web is a part of the internet that needs specific software to access, frequently concealed from mainstream search engines. This covert segment exists on an confidential connection, permitting users to navigate anonymously. It is commonly associated with criminal activities, but it also contains forums for privacy, activism, and free speech in repressive regimes. While the dark web can be a refuge for illicit transactions, it is essential to realize that not all on the dark web is malicious. Numerous sites focus on protecting privacy and the distribution of data that may be censored in certain countries. These platforms provide a venue where individuals can look for security from surveillance and censorship, showcasing the dual nature of the dark web. Navigating the dark web poses challenges and risks for users. The environment is fraught with scams, dangerous software, and law enforcement monitoring. Those who choose to venture into this hidden part of the internet must apply caution and be cognizant of the prospective legal ramifications and hazards that accompany engagements on dark web platforms. Threats of Dark Web Markets Getting involved with darknet markets presents serious risks, both legal and personal. The disguise offered by the darknet can attract criminal activity, including the sale of forbidden drugs, weapons, and stolen data. Users risk exposure to law enforcement, as many countries actively monitor these platforms. Being caught buying illegal items can lead to severe legal consequences, including arrest and prosecution. Beyond legal dangers, there are also risks related to digital security. Dark web markets can be breeding grounds for scams and malicious activities. Users may encounter fraudulent sellers who take payments but never provide goods. Additionally, connecting to these markets can make individuals exposed to hacking or data theft, as malicious actors exploit the absence of security and regulation on the dark web. Moreover, the potential for exposure to disturbing content is a major concern. The dark web is not just a marketplace for illegal goods; it is also a repository for troubling material. Users might unintentionally stumble upon graphic images or videos that can be emotionally troubling. This exposure can have lasting effects on psyche, highlighting the importance of understanding the risks before stepping into these unregulated online spaces. Potential Benefits and Truths Engaging with underground markets has the potential to offer substantial rewards for users looking for rare products or services. The anonymity afforded by the darknet permits people to access items that are commonly restricted or regulated in the mainstream market. This includes everything from rare collectibles to privacy-centric technologies that serve users preoccupied with monitoring and information security. In specific cases, these markets also offer a venue for different economic exchanges, permitting users to participate in trade free from the constraints imposed by traditional financial systems. Nonetheless, navigating the darkweb is fraught with risks that prospective users must consider. The deficiency in regulation renders buyers and sellers to fraud, scams, and legal consequences. Law enforcement bodies oversee these markets, and taking part in unlawful activities can lead to grave criminal charges. Additionally, many exchanges occur with cryptocurrencies, which, albeit providing a level of anonymity, are also prone to price swings and hacking, risking users' economic security at risk. Finally, the realities of darkweb markets present a intricate landscape that the potential for gain exists alongside considerable threats. Users must weigh the appeal of accessing distinct products against the likelihood of encountering scams, legal issues, or even physical harm. Those who choose to venture into these markets should do so with vigilance, staying informed about the continuously developing risks and equipped to navigate the outcomes of their choices.
